The Natwest one I found amusing is I can only transfer money at
Natwest on normal banking days.

My guess is that they built all the old systems with 9 to 5
opening hours in mind, and providing 24x7 IT systems is as we
all know much harder and more expensive than 9 to 5, requiring a
different approach to maintenance, and in needed scheduled down
time (i.e. contact everyone who already scheduled a transfer to
run on the day on our upgrade).

I lesson in planning availability, somewhere.
